Alias JJ, The Celebrity of Evil is a gritty and raw documentary that peels back the layers of Jhon Jairo Velazquez Vasquez, better known as Popeye. The film dives deep into his complex psyche as Escobar’s right-hand man—it's a mix of chilling insights and chilling charisma. You get a front-row seat to his life, with all its contradictions, after he turned himself in. The pacing feels almost like a confessional, weaving between moments of brutal honesty and self-exoneration. The atmosphere is thick with tension, and you can feel the weight of his past hanging over him. It's not just about the man but the dark allure of the life he led—there's a strange fascination that pulls you in, even as it repels you.
